AI in Project Management
Artificial intelligence is set to redefine project management in the construction and refining sectors. AI’s capacity to automate routine tasks and provide intelligent insights is game-changing.
- AI-powered Automation: The automation of tasks such as scheduling and tracking can be invaluable in complex construction and refining projects. For instance, an AI system could automatically allocate resources based on project needs, reducing human error and increasing operational efficiency.
- Intelligent Decision-making: AI’s ability to process vast amounts of data in real-time can be leveraged to inform critical decisions in these industries. For example, AI could help identify potential safety risks in a construction site or refinery, prompting preventative measures and ensuring project safety.
Machine Learning for Predictive Analysis
The power of machine learning in project management lies in its capacity for predictive analysis, which can drastically improve planning and risk mitigation in the construction and refining sectors.
- Predictive Scheduling: Machine learning algorithms can analyze past project schedules to predict the timeline for future projects, allowing for efficient resource allocation. In construction, this could mean accurately forecasting the timeline for building completion. In refining, this could translate to predicting maintenance schedules to minimize downtime.
- Risk Mitigation: Machine learning can also be used to predict potential risks by analyzing past project data. This could be particularly beneficial in risk-laden industries like construction and refining, enabling proactive risk management and contributing to project success.
Big Data for Advanced Analytics
As the volume of project data grows, so does the need for effective data analysis. Big data analytics can provide construction and refining project managers with valuable insights to inform decision-making.
- Data-driven Decision Making: Big data analytics can inform decisions in construction and refining, ensuring they are based on concrete data rather than intuition. This could involve analyzing data from a variety of sources – from supplier rates to machinery performance – to optimize operations.
- Real-time Analytics: Big data analytics can provide real-time insights into project performance, enabling timely interventions. This is particularly crucial in refining projects, where real-time data can help mitigate potential hazards.
